Warehouse Department Manager
Location: Blauvelt, NY & Northvale, NJ
Reports to: Warehouse Manager / Operations Manager
Role Mission The Shipping & Receiving Manager is responsible for the critical "inbound and outbound" integrity of the facility. This role focuses on the high-velocity movement of Cosmetics and Health & Beauty products, ensuring that every pallet entering or leaving the dock meets strict accuracy and compliance standards.
Key Responsibilities
Dock Management: Oversee all inbound receiving and outbound shipping schedules, ensuring trailers are processed within strict windows to avoid detention fees.
Inventory Integrity: Lead the receiving team in meticulous SKU verification and cycle counting to maintain the "Inventory Accuracy" KPI.
Carrier Relations: Manage relationships with third-party logistics (3PL) providers and local couriers to ensure "On-time delivery".
Compliance & Safety: Ensure all outbound shipments meet hazardous materials (HAZMAT) regulations common in the Fragrance/Cosmetics industry.
Team Leadership: Supervise a dedicated team of 6–10 warehouse associates, focusing on training for RF scanner systems and shipping software.
Requirements
Experience: 3–5 years of specialized experience in high-volume shipping/receiving environments.
Skills: Proficiency in Warehouse Management Systems (WMS) and shipping platforms (e.g., FedEx Ship Manager, UPS WorldShip).
Education: College degree preferred.
